The popular Alaba International Market, Ojo, Lagos is currently on fire, according to the Lagos State Fire and Rescue Service. The agency’s director, Adeseye Margaret, made this known in a situation report on Friday, noting that efforts were underway to put out the inferno. However, firefighters from Ojo, Sari-Iganmu and Ajegunle were said to have been prevented by an angry mob from putting out the fire.
